The Challenge

Traffic was not the problem. Category pages ranked well, paid shopping was efficient, and still the site converted at 1.1% while basket abandonment crept up. The team had redesign ideas and opinions. What they did not have was evidence of where buyers actually gave up.

Our Approach

phase.01
01

Find the friction.

Session analysis, funnel mapping and on-site surveys showed buyers stalling at delivery costs, returns anxiety and a mobile checkout with seven steps.

phase.02
02

Fix the obvious first.

Delivery thresholds surfaced earlier, returns policy moved next to the buy button, checkout cut to three steps on mobile.

phase.03
03

Test in structured rounds.

Every change ran as a measured test with a hypothesis and a kill date. Winners stayed, losers went, no committee redesigns.

phase.04
04

Compound the winners.

Each quarter's lessons feed the next round of tests across category, product and basket pages.
